@hondaphan4172 2 жыл бұрын
Without a doubt. Their first power ballad was Waiting For a Girl Like You which was on their 4th album and aptly named 4. I was stunned when I first heard it because that wasn't the Foreigner I fell in love with when their debut album was released during my senior year of high school. Even their drummer Dennis Elliott said IWTKWLI was a great tune but I don't know if we should've been the ones who released it since it changed the perception of the band. Foreigner wasn't Journey who were known for their slew of ballads.

@hondaphan4172 2 жыл бұрын
Lou hasn't been in the band since their '02 tour. The only exceptions were several years ago when they did some Reunion shows as all of the original members except bassist Ed Gagliardi (RIP) performed together again for a handful of tunes. Their second bass player Rick Wills took Ed's spot.

@babaoriley1 2 жыл бұрын
This track was off their 1979 album "Head Games". A rather controversial album cover for some retailers. They refused to stock it. And some radio stations deemed it in poor taste. I noticed you used the debut album cover. That's a great album as well.
